Output 84a95deebeef2b2db20ba1152622109a0400cafc41f962e80a6b91d42b65ed17:27
- value
- 74866673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c3ff433e49a9144fa20fb57ca7f7805b37ba7e7 OP_EQUAL
- address
- 3EUb8ziyw9jTn3W54wgSBYHy7M6NuNqQro
- transaction
- 84a95deebeef2b2db20ba1152622109a0400cafc41f962e80a6b91d42b65ed17
- spent
- true